Your adventure begins upon arrival at Lake Duluti, a serene crater lake near Arusha. After settling into your lodge, you can enjoy the peaceful surroundings, take a short walk around the lake, or simply relax after your journey. This is the ideal place to unwind and prepare for the days ahead.
After breakfast, you will explore Arusha National Park, famous for its diverse landscapes ranging from lush forests to grassy savannahs and the stunning Mount Meru backdrop. On a game drive, you can spot giraffes, zebras, buffaloes, and a variety of bird species. The park also offers a beautiful picnic or lunch spot, where you can enjoy nature while having a meal.
After breakfast, Tarangire awaits you with its large elephant herds and iconic baobab trees. During your game drive, you will have the chance to see lions, leopards, wildebeest, and other wildlife in their natural habitat. This park is particularly famous for photography opportunities and close encounters with wildlife in a less crowded setting
After breakfast, experience the unique lifestyle of the Hadzabe people, one of the last hunter-gatherer tribes in Africa. You will learn their traditional hunting techniques, medicinal plant knowledge, and daily customs. This cultural immersion offers a rare insight into an ancient way of life, connecting you deeply with Tanzania’s human heritage
After breakfast, you will be transferred to your next destination or back to the airport, carrying unforgettable memories of Tanzania’s wildlife and culture.
